{Ed001's Note - I am not convinced he is consistent enough, though he is big and strong, particularly in the air, which would be extremely useful in English footie. The problem is his first touch, sometimes it can be sublime, but it can often be poor and that is a worry in a league where players will close down quicker than they do in Italy or Turkey. He won't get the time to recover a poor touch as often.}
